In an age where the opportunity to view sexually explicit material is usually just a click away, guarding your heart from temptation that leads to sin is so very important. We would like to share just a few steps you can take toward breaking the habit of sexual addiction.
- Be honest with yourself and acknowledge you have a problem.
- Tell a trustworthy person about your addiction. Then be accountable to that person.
- Dispose of all pornographic material you own. Don’t keep any of it.
- Internet pornography is an insidious threat. Don’t go there. Buy blocking software.
- Be patient, and resist feeling defeated each time you fail. Your addiction took time to develop; it will take time to overcome.
- Pray about your problem. Rely on God for deliverance and strength. God promises to make a difference in your life. Allow Him to give you the special strength you need to fight this battle and ultimately have the victory.
